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i vs Farah Climate & Distance Between

Afghanistan flag
  • The distance between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i, Usa and Farah, Afghanistan is approximately 10,916 km or 6,783 mi.
  • To reach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i in this distance one would set out from Farah bearing 335°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i bearing 209.2° or SSW .
  •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Farah has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
  •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Farah is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ome.
  • The average temperature is 11.7 °C (21.1°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.4 °C (0.7°F) less in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 701.4 mm (27.6 in) more which is equivalent to 701.4 l/m² (17.21 US gal/ft²) or 7,014,000 l/ha (749,843 US gal/ac) more. About 8 3/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.6° lower in Mount Clemens Ang Base, Mi than in Farah.
